Projects

Explorando la base epigenética y Ambiental de los problemas externalizantes e internalizantes (EPI-ENVI)

IP: Silvia Alemany Sierra
Collaborators: Valeria Macias Chimborazo, Pau Carabí Gassol
Funding agency: Instituto de Salud Carlos III
Funding: 102500
Reference: PI24/00195
Duration: 01/01/2025 - 31/12/2027

Predictive models based on genetic, transcriptomic and miRNA data for ADHD: a multi-omics approach

IP: Maria Soler Artigas
Collaborators: Pau Carabí Gassol, Miriam Izquierdo Sans
Funding agency: Instituto de Salud Carlos III
Funding: 119567
Reference: FI23/00152
Duration: 15/01/2024 - 14/01/2027
